Tehran: As the hour of ‘apocalypse’ approaches in Iran, with Donald Trump threatening that “a whole civilisation will die tonight, never to be brought back again”, the Islamic Republic mobilised its youth to defend the country’s infrastructure from being decimated by US-Israeli strikes.

Iran’s Deputy Sports Minister Alireza Rahimi has called on the nation’s athletes and artists to form ‘human chains’ around power plants.

In a video message, Rahimi invited all youth, athletes, artists, students and faculty on Tuesday at 2 pm local time to gather near power plants. “These are our wealth and belongings,” he urged the public.

Responding to such calls, patriotic citizens in the city of Ilam, in western Iran, formed a human chain on Tuesday to demonstrate their resolve.

Iranian news agency Tasnim reported that the public gathering was organised specifically to condemn the American administration’s warnings of debilitating strikes on critical infrastructure, including bridges and power plants.

Men, women and even children lined the roadside to create a barrier, while many others joined hands to form a continuous line along a main thoroughfare. They held Iranian flags and placards featuring the images of national leaders.

There were congregations near other power plants and bridges in different parts of Iran, too, such as the White Bridge in Ahvaz, in Khuzestan province, near the Iraq border.
